Osun debunks sack of traditional ruler

Osun State Government has debunked the rumour of the purported sack of a traditional ruler in the state, the Olokeolooru Obalufon of Okeolooru Obalufon in the Boluwaduro Local Government area

Osun State Government has debunked the rumour of the purported sack of a traditional ruler in the state, the Olokeolooru Obalufon of Okeolooru Obalufon in the Boluwaduro Local Government area of the state, Oba Mukaila Michael Adebisi.

The Commissioner for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s, Dosu Babatunde, in a statement in Osogbo, faulted a rumour on social media that the state government sacked the traditional ruler.

He described the rumour as unfounded, baseless, reckless and deliberate propagation and advised the people of the state to disregard it.

He said: "We received a request for elevation from one Chief Adebisi Mukaila, who claimed to be the Baale of Oke Olooru Obalufon, as well as one Chief Ogundele Olasunkanmi Matthew, who claimed to be the Baale of Irante in Boluwaduro Local Government.

"Both elevation requests were recommended by the Akifin of Ikinfin, who claimed to be their Prescribed Authority. It is worthy of note that the condition precedent for a minor Chief to be promoted to Part II status is and remains that his application has to be endorsed, among other requirements, by the Prescribed Authority to whom such authority had been delegated under the Chiefs Law of Osun State."

"Thereafter, the applications were processed and approved by the State Executive Council. Consequent upon the approval of the applications, they made payment of the official prescribed fees to the coffers of the Osun State Government, and the same were duly receipted."

"Therefore, they were presented with their respective staff of Office at a ceremony conducted at the Conference room of the Ministry of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s and witnessed by principal state actors, including the Permanent Secretary, Mr. Femi Ogundun, in his capacity as the Administrative Head of the Ministry.

"After the ceremony, the Ministry received both oral and written protests against the elevation of the duo from the Owa of Otan Ayegbaju and the Oluresi of Iresi, claiming that the request did not pass through the Traditional Council and Chieftaincy Committee as required and that the Akifin himself was wrongfully elevated to a recognised Oba."

"To douse and to enable the Ministry to carry out a proper investigation into the matter, both elevations were immediately suspended."

Babatunde said the decisions made by the two monarchs to file two separate suits, both at the Federal High Court, Osogbo and at the State High Court, Ikirun and which cases are currently pending in the two courts, were welcomed by the government and regarded as a good step in the right direction.
